Barbara and Jacie discuss insomnia as a common CIRS symptom, explaining that CIRS (Chronic Inflammatory Response Syndrome) can occur in genetically predisposed people exposed to biotoxins like mold, algae blooms, or venomous spider bites, leading to chronic inflammation, cytokine activity, low MSH, and downstream disruption of melatonin, cortisol, and other hormones. They share ways to improve falling asleep (morning sunlight, dim evening lighting, low-dose melatonin, bedtime grounding routines, time-boxing bed use, and acupuncture) and staying asleep (addressing nighttime blood sugar drops with a protein/fat or protein/fiber snack, and managing nocturia from ADH/osmolality dysregulation with electrolytes, fluid timing, and pre-bed bathroom trips). They also cover unrefreshing sleep, sleep environment optimization, hormone testing (including DUTCH panels), and supplements and supports they use, including magnesium, L-theanine, glycine, and KPV, emphasizing practitioner guidance and treating CIRS as the root cause.
